Planet X Pro SL Carbon review
bazbadger
Posts: 553
Have posted a mini-review of the Planet X Pro SL Carbon over in Road Gear & Knowhow - if anyone is interested:
http://www.bikeradar.com/forums/viewtopic.php?t=12607727
http://www.bikeradar.com/forums/viewtopic.php?t=12607727
Mens agitat molem
0